Temple Saint-Ruf, Protestant temple in Valence, France.

Description

Temple Saint-Ruf is a Protestant place of worship in Valence featuring a single nave with barrel vaults supported by pilasters and topped with projecting capitals. The interior displays architectural elements that span different periods of construction and renovation.

History

This building began around 1100 as a church dedicated to Saint James and later served as a storage facility for grain. In 1806, an imperial decree led to its conversion into a Protestant place of worship.

Culture

The temple houses a monument containing the heart of General Jean-Etienne Championnet, displayed in an urn within the apse since 1800.
